Why is Testing the Impact of Overcharging so Important?
Overcharging occurs when a battery is charged beyond its maximum capacity, causing damage to the internal components. This can lead to reduced efficiency, increased internal heating, and even catastrophic failures in extreme cases. As batteries become more prevalent in various industries, its essential for businesses to understand the risks associated with overcharging.
For manufacturers, ignoring this issue can result in costly product recalls, damaged reputations, and significant financial losses. Consumers, on the other hand, may face reduced battery lifespan, increased energy consumption, and even safety hazards due to overheating batteries.
